Output 8433097fad121c69505b786567fb29c363af11fd37d679a2bc037622d0dc7169:1

value
33921
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 1fc16f89ce9ae20955589441994aebfbcdebce94 OP_EQUALVERIFY OP_CHECKSIG
address
13tug6V6YhM182mJkFrvo1wZ7gSdc8jx8y
transaction
8433097fad121c69505b786567fb29c363af11fd37d679a2bc037622d0dc7169
spent
true